Château Giscours Grand Cru Classé AOC


Château Giscours Grand Cru Classé AOC

TECHNICAL DATA
Alcohol 13.5%

APPEARANCE
Deep and dark color with violet reflections.

NOSE
On the nose there is fruit concentration with red cherries, raspberry and blackcurrant laced with cedar and graphite.

PALATE
The palate is medium-bodied, with fine tannins and a bright finish and very pretty Cabernet Sauvignon character.

AGEING
15 to 18 months in medium toasted French oak barrels.

PAIRING
Ideal with beef, lamb, game and poultry, as well as medium to strong cheeses.

READINESS FOR DRINKING
Drink this serious wine from now for the next 20 years.
